A Novel Method of Unsupervised Change Detection Using Multi-Temporal PolSAR Images
The existing unsupervised change detection methods using full-polarimetric synthetic aperture radar (PolSAR) do not use all the polarimetric information, and the results are subject to the influence of noise.
